Vermont Update: Flooding and Rainfall

2023 Flooding Update: We are fortunate that the Sterling Ridge property was unaffected by the recent floods, allowing us to remain open.

On July 11, 2023, Vermont and other northeastern states experienced historic flooding and rainfall. Fortunately, due to our high elevation, Sterling Ridge property was not directly impacted by the rising waters. However, many communities throughout Vermont and surrounding states were impacted and will be experiencing effects for the foreseeable future. 

What you need to know:

In affected areas, work is already underway to repair roads, homes, and businesses. Thankfully, Sterling Ridge has remained accessible through the flooding and the aftermath of infrastructure concerns. Major and local roads remain open and safe for travel, including those to and from our closest airport, Burlington International (BTV).

While many homes and businesses did experience water damage, many local restaurants and businesses throughout the state have already been able to reopen or were not directly affected. Local trails and community favorites also remain largely operational. For specific business information, please consult their websites and social media channels for the most accurate information.
